Event of the Day: French Open Day 10

Our event of the day is Day 10 of the French Open at Roland Garros. After four rounds of play, the first day of the Quarter Finals will take centre stage today. One of the most anticipated matches of the tournament was to take place between Serena Williams and Maria Sharapova on Monday. Much to the dismay of the tennis world, Williams had to withdraw from the tournament prior to the match due to a pectoral injury. Serena was playing in her first major tournament since giving birth to her daughter in 2017 and understandably expressed disappointment in having to pull out. Her withdrawal means Sharapova will move onto the quarter-finals in her bid for a third French Open title. Today’s women’s singles play will feature American Sloane Stephens pitted against Russian Daria Kasatkina. Fellow American Madison Keys will play Yulia Putintseva from Kazakhstan.

In the Men’s Singles, the second ranked Alexander Zverev faces seventh ranked Dominic Thiem. Zverev has had a tough road to the quarter finals. His last three matches have each lasted 5 sets and he has been forced to battle back from two sets to one down in each one of them. Thiem, who is known to be one of the fittest players in Tennis, may have the upper hand as he looks to outlast Zverev. Novak Djokovic will be making his 12th appearance in the French Open Quarter Finals against 72nd ranked Italian Marco Cecchinato. The 25 year old Cecchinato will try to upset the 20th ranked Djokovic, who will be highly favoured in this match. The past days have been filled with amazing tennis play on the clay courts at Roland Garros, today's Quarter Finals promise more of the same. 

Honourable mentions around the globe go the International Football Friendly being played between Russia and Turkey. The Russians will host the Turkish squad at Arena CSKA in Moscow for their final pre-World Cup warmup game. Winless in six straight matches, Russia will look to return to form and put together a strong performance. As host nation of the 2018 FIFA World Cup, the pressure will be on Russia to perform in front of their home fans and give them hope heading into the tournament.
